NB is good at taking care of pulse noise such as ignition or static noise. NR is good at taking care of continuous noise, but not for pulse noise.
My location is in noise rich environment caused by power line nearby. So, nature of the strong noise is continuous noise, which I use NR as well as adjusting RF gain and AGC level. NB/NR setting depends on noise strength and nature of the noise.
